more-in Mumbai: Two people were arrested for raping a minor, one of whom is the victim’s father, in Koparkhairane on Saturday. Police said the victim, aged 17, had approached her friend Aditya Dethe, 24, alias Pouli D’Souza to confide in him about the horrifying situation at home where she was allegedly being raped by her father since three years. Instead of approaching the police, D’Souza ethe allegedly took her to his friend’s flat and raped her. According to the police, D’souza brought the victim to Koparkhairane police station on Friday to register a complaint against her father. In her statement, however, the victim said she had had physical relations with D’Souza after she told him about her father. Senior PI Satish Gaikwad said, “The victim’s statement was recorded before the women’s committee and also in-camera, in which she revealed physical relations with D’Souza. Based on this, he was also made a accused in the case.” As per the FIR registered in the case, the victim’s father, aged 46, was a manager with computer maker Dell before opting for voluntary retirement. His second wife is in a senior position with a reputed paints manufacturer, and would be at work while he was mostly home all day. The victim lived with her father, stepmother, two siblings and a step-sister. “Taking advantage of the situation, the father had been raping his daughter for the last three years and threatened her with dire consequences if she told anyone about it,” Mr. Gaikwad said. D’Souza, a photographer, met the victim at her college during an event and befriended her. “The moment D’Souza learnt of her trauma, he should have brought her to us immediately.” However, D’Souza’s friend defended him saying, “We were brought up together in an orphanage and I know him since childhood. The victim and D’Souza were in a serious relationship and there is no way he would have raped her. He intended to help her by taking her to the police station, but now even he has been booked.” Police said both accused have been arrested under IPC sections 376, 354 and 506 together with sections 4,8 and 9 of the Protection of Children from Sexual Offences Act.
